The same was done the Canadian Avro Arrow plane, and the British Black Knight rocket. What happens once you join government, they take away your brains?

The Avro Arrow being destroyed is a meme in Canada, but there's a lot of questions at least in the historical community on whether that was a blessing in disguise. The state of the art was rapidly moving away from bombers coming over the North Pole (which an interceptor like the Avro Arrow) which would have rendered a fleet of Arrows expensive and useless. That being said, it destroyed a large part of the Canadian ae…

There were not thousands of F-1 engines manufactured. There were a bit over a hundred manufactured between flight and test models.

The whole "we can't make them anymore" meme has a tiny kernel of truth but it's been blown way out of proportion the more it's been repeated.

When the F-1 was manufactured a lot of the actual assembly of parts was done by hand. That meant Rocketdyne's engineers and machinists had a lot of tribal knowledge that was lightly or partially documented at best or not documented at worst. NASA and Rocketdyne maintained all of the designs and documentation and knew everyone involved in the engine manufacturing.

In the early 90s a lot of these Rocketdyne people were interviewed [0] and asked to review F-1 manufacturing techniques as part of the Space Exploration Initiative [1]. Restarting production of the F-1 would have been practical but more expensive than the alternate plan to go with an SSME derivative.

While the F-1 is an impressive engine it has downsides. It's enormous and heavy. The Saturn V's first stage (S-1C) was 10m in diameter while the Space Shuttle's external tank was 8.4m in diameter. The Shuttle's ET was going to be the core of the proposed SEI rocket (and SLS). With a 8.4m tank diameter it would be more difficult to mount more than two F-1s.

With only two engines it would be more dangerous of a vehicle for manned missions as a flame out in one engine could be disastrous. It would also make it more difficult to throttle the engines for different launch profiles. Moving to a larger core would have required all new manufacturing infrastructure, flight qualification, and unknown follow-on issues.

Tl;dr The F-1 was an awesome engine but not perfect or even desirable for all purposes and the "we can't build them" meme is stupid.

This reminds me of the following: “In my view, shared by many blue-suiters, this marvelous airplane should still be operational but, alas, that was not to be. One of the most depressing moments in the history of the Skunk Works occurred on February 5, 1970, when we received a telegram from the Pentagon ordering us to destroy all the tooling for the Blackbird. All the molds, jigs, and forty thousand detail tools were…

It’s risk reduction. That was an innovative plane and the reality is that nobody is going to wake up and build it again once production stops. Once you break up a team, the team is gone — that’s why we always build submarines, even if unnecessary. You have to keep the people and plant working. That tooling was going to be compromised and useful to the Soviets or some other adversary. There is a well established recor…

This was talking about destroying the physical tooling. Ain’t nobody sneaking 60,000 tools out the back door to the Soviets. Many/most of those tools are going to weigh many tons, would require rigging to lift and flatbeds to move. Could they easily sneak out tooling drawings and schematics? yes probably could and did. But not the physical tools themselves.
